Palashbani Primary School (PALASHBANI P.S), established in 1946, serves the rural community of Ranibandh block in Bankura district, West Bengal. Managed by the Department of Education, this co-educational institution offers primary education from classes 1 to 4, with an additional pre-primary section available. Instruction is conducted in Bengali. The school's location ensures accessibility via all-weather roads, and the academic year commences in April.
The school's infrastructure includes a government-provided building housing two well-maintained classrooms dedicated to teaching. Additional rooms support non-teaching activities, including a designated space for the head teacher. While lacking a boundary wall, the school benefits from a reliable electricity supply. Drinking water is readily available through functional hand pumps, and separate, functional toilets are provided for boys and girls.
Enhancing the learning environment, Palashbani Primary School boasts a library stocked with 442 books and a playground for recreational activities. Ramps are in place to ensure accessibility for students with disabilities. The school provides mid-day meals, prepared and served on the premises.
The school's dedicated teaching staff comprises one male teacher, two female teachers, and a head teacher, Ashok Kr. Mandal.
